Default Private mooring etiquette?

In the San Juans, when the guide books say "private mooring", does that mean you can hang
on one unless asked to vacate or is it a "keep off"? In the Catalinas, a few years back,
it was often "up for grabs" with the winner being the one that acted like they owned it.
